Reviews: Stavanger: Månafossen photo adventure and raw nature
Guest User2025-09-16
We had a great day. The hike up to see the waterfall was very steep and challenging. You have to walk over stones and slopes but holding on to the railings helps to achieve the climb and the descent which was well worth it! The three swords monument is impressive! The cakes we ate at the farm were delicious and our guide was very informative and friendly. We were only 4 people in the tour which made it more personal. Totally recommend this tour!
